This is a small restaurant in the back of a grocery store named "A Market". They have a small seating area but it's clear few people use it since it basically looks like a dining table in my home.Everything is made to order, so food takes some time. The online system estimated 15min but then I got a call from the restaurant confirming order and letting me know it'll take closer to 25min.Got leek pancakes, tom yum soup, crispy tofu and Singapore mei fun. The food was very good. Portions were filling for two people and an additional meal for one person. I especially loved the Tom yum soup and the mei fun. Highly recommended for pickup.
